Scott Eastwood and John Boyega are ready to fight the Kaiju in the upcoming "Pacific Rim: Uprising." New photos from the set of the film recently surfaced, showing Eastwood suiting up as a Jeager pilot.

There has been a lot of speculation about what Eastwood's role will be, but the new photo confirms that he is indeed playing a Jaeger pilot in "Pacific Rim: Uprising." According to Screen Rant, the news came out a few days after photos of Boyega wearing a similarly-designed pilot suit also surfaced online.

In the photo, Eastwood appears to have blood on his forehead as well as on his suit. It remains unclear if this was the result of a messy fight with a Jaeger or if he had a physical altercation with someone else on the team. As for now, it's also uncertain whether Eastwood's and Boyega's characters are close friends or bitter rivals in "Pacific Rim: Uprising."

While filming for "Pacific Rim: Uprising" takes place in Sydney, Australia, Legendary has been advertising the film to potential licensors. The latest issue of License! Global (via Pacific Rim 2 Movie) gives fans their first look at the film's three primary Jaegers. The names of the new fighting robots have not been revealed, but one of the robots resembles a less bulky version of Gipsy Danger, the mech piloted by Charlie Hunnam's Raleigh Becket and Rinko Kikuchi's Mako Mori in the first "Pacific Rim" movie.

There have been speculations that an upgraded Gipsy Danger would appear in "Pacific Rim: Uprising." In the first film, the Gipsy Danger was sacrificed in order to close the bridge between the Kaiju world and Earth, thus it is unlikely that the same robot would be used in the sequel. But considering that Kikuchi is reprising her role as Mako Mori in the sequel, it is likely that she would be manning a reconstructed but upgraded version of Gipsy Danger Jaeger.

Aside from Eastwood, Boyega, and Kikuchi, the movie also stars Charlie Day, Burn Gorman, Adria Arjona, Tian Jing, Cailee Spaeny, Mackenyu, and more."Pacific Rim: Uprising" has been set for a Feb. 23, 2018, release date.
